Tree removal services involve the careful cutting and removal of trees that are dead, dying, or pose a risk to property and safety. These services typically include assessing the tree’s health and stability, planning the safest way to remove it, and then executing the cut in a controlled manner. Professional contractors use specialized equipment to safely dismantle large or difficult-to-reach trees, ensuring that surrounding structures, power lines, and landscapes are protected during the process. Tree removal is often necessary when a tree has become unstable due to disease, storm damage, or old age, and can no longer be safely maintained.
Removing problematic trees helps prevent a variety of issues for property owners. Overgrown or damaged trees can threaten homes, fences, and other structures if they fall or drop large branches unexpectedly. Trees that are too close to buildings may interfere with utility lines or block sunlight, affecting the property’s safety and usability. Additionally, dead or diseased trees can become breeding grounds for pests or fungi, which may spread to healthy trees or plants nearby. Tree removal services provide a solution to these problems, creating a safer and more manageable outdoor space.

The overview below groups typical Tree Removal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Pewaukee, WI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Tree Removals - typical costs for removing small trees, such as those under 20 feet tall, generally range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on tree location and accessibility.
Moderate Tree Removal - larger trees between 20 and 50 feet tall usually cost between $600 and $1,500. These projects are common and represent the most frequent price band for local tree removal services.
Large or Complex Jobs - removing very tall or difficult trees, over 50 feet, can range from $1,500 to $3,000 or more. Fewer projects reach this tier, often involving challenging access or safety considerations.
Full Tree Removal & Stump Grinding - comprehensive services that include stump grinding and cleanup typically cost $300 to $1,000+ depending on the size and number of trees involved. Larger projects can exceed this range when multiple or extensive removals are needed.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Clear, written expectations are essential when evaluating potential service providers. Homeowners should seek detailed descriptions of the scope of work, including what is included and what is not, so there are no surprises. Reputable contractors will be transparent about the process, equipment used, and any necessary preparations or aftercare. This clarity helps ensure everyone is aligned on the project’s goals and reduces misunderstandings, making the process smoother and more predictable for the homeowner.
